Key Features
Elicit
- Automated literature search to find relevant academic papers quickly.
- Customizable research report generation based on selected studies.
- Streamlined systematic review process with organized data collection.
- Collaboration tools for sharing findings with research teams.
- Integration with citation management tools for easy referencing.
Mintlify
- Automatic code documentation generation from existing codebases
- Real-time updates to documentation as code changes occur
- Integration with popular version control systems like Git
- User-friendly interface for easy navigation and searching
- Support for multiple programming languages and frameworks
Elicit Pros
- + Semantic search capability eliminates the need for precise keywords, enhancing research efficiency.
- + Customizable research reports allow for tailored outputs that meet specific research needs.
- + Automates systematic literature reviews, saving up to 80% of researchers' time.
- + Interactive tables and workflows provide a dynamic and detailed data analysis experience.
- + Supports transparency with sentence-level citations, ensuring credibility and trust in AI-generated claims.
- + Scalable to analyze up to 20,000 data points at once, making it suitable for large-scale research projects.
Elicit Cons
- − May require a learning curve for users unfamiliar with AI tools.
- − Customization options, while extensive, might be overwhelming for new users.
- − Limited integration with some niche research databases.
- − Pricing for advanced features may be prohibitive for smaller research teams.
- − Some users may find the interface less intuitive compared to simpler tools.
